Training:

A dental nursing apprenticeship is a structured training program that combines practical experience with classroom learning. It typically includes:

Qualifications: Participants work towards a Level 3 Dental Nurse Apprenticeship Standard and may need to achieve Functional Skills in English and maths. Training: Involves on-the-job training at a dental practice, alongside online study and weekly teaching sessions. Delivered nationwide through blended interactive E-Learning, enabling learners to access the course from anywhere in the UK. Assessment: Includes an End Point Assessment (EPA) to evaluate competency. Career Path: Prepares apprentices for professional registration with the General Dental Council (GDC) as qualified dental nurses.

Training Outcome:

With experience you may be able to move into jobs like team manager, team leader or dental practice manager.

With further training you could become a dental therapist, helping a dentist carry out the more routine dentistry work. You could also become a dental hygienist, helping people to look after their teeth and gums.

You might decide to train as an orthodontic therapist helping dentists to improve the look and position of a patient's teeth.
